Miss Dior Cherie. The name itself evokes a sense of youthful exuberance, a playful spirit captured within a bottle. Launched in 2005, this Chypre Fruity fragrance from Christian Dior quickly became a cult classic, captivating hearts with its unique blend of sweetness and sophistication. Dior Miss Dior Cherie Review: A Symphony of Contrasts
The genius of Miss Dior Cherie lies in its masterful juxtaposition of seemingly contradictory notes. Perfumer Christine Nagel (often mistakenly attributed to other noses) crafted a fragrance that is both playful and elegant, youthful and mature. The initial burst is a vibrant explosion of strawberry, popping with a juicy sweetness that's both innocent and irresistible. This fruity top note is immediately balanced by the slightly tart, almost candied, notes of caramel and popcorn. This unusual pairing sets the stage for a fragrance that's anything but predictable.
As the fragrance settles, the heart reveals a more complex floral bouquet. Rose and jasmine provide a delicate femininity, softening the initial sweetness and adding a layer of depth. However, this floral heart is not delicate in the traditional sense; it possesses a certain boldness, a strength that prevents it from becoming overly saccharine. This strength is further enhanced by the underlying patchouli and amber, notes that add a grounding earthiness to the otherwise light and airy composition.
The base notes of Miss Dior Cherie are what truly solidify its chypre character. The warm, sensual amber blends seamlessly with the earthy patchouli, creating a lingering trail that is both inviting and memorable. This base provides a sophisticated counterpoint to the playful top notes, ensuring that the fragrance retains its elegance even as the initial sweetness fades. The overall effect is a fragrance that is surprisingly multifaceted, evolving throughout its wear and revealing new facets with each passing hour. It's a fragrance that's both fun and sophisticated, youthful and mature, a testament to the perfumer's skill in balancing contrasting notes.
This intriguing blend of sweet and sophisticated notes made Miss Dior Cherie a truly unique fragrance in the early 2000s, a time when many fragrances leaned heavily towards either overtly sweet or intensely floral profiles. Miss Dior Cherie offered a refreshing alternative, a fragrance that was both playful and sophisticated, a perfect reflection of the modern woman. This is precisely why it garnered such a devoted following and continues to be sought after even after its discontinuation.
